Tumkur: 2 killed, 4 severely injured in serial accident

Two persons were killed on the spot and four were seriously injured in a series of crashes between a tipper, a Bolero and Car, near Mallasamudra on Tumkur-Shimoga Highway.


Ambident Company fraud case: Janardhana Reddy remanded to 14-day judicial custody

BJP leader Janardhana Reddy has been remanded in 14 days judicial custody in connection with Ambident Company fraud case. Consequently, he is being taken to the Parappana Agrahara jail in Bengaluru.

Ambident Company fraud case: Janardhana Reddy arrested

The CCB police today arrested former Minister Janardhana Reddy in connection with the Ambident Company fraud case. Reddy, who was hiding fearing his arrest for last four days, had appeared before the CCB on Saturday. He was later subjected to inquiry.

'Tipu Jayanti' celebrations: BJP stages protests; CM, DyCM skip event

Protests by BJP and right-wing outfits broke out in several parts of Karnataka on Saturday against 'Tipu Jayanthi' celebrations, which were held amid tight security, while Chief Minister H D Kumaraswamy and his deputy skipped the main event here, drawing disapproval from ruling Congress lawmakers.

Bengaluru: Under construction building collapsed, worker died

A construction worker died on the spot by trapping under the debris when an under construction three floor building collapsed near Sai Baba temple at Thyagaraj Nagar in the city on Saturday.

Students cannot dissect living beings for study purpose: Education Department

From now onwards, the students studying science courses in PUC cannot torture the animals or living beings. Yes, the Pre-University Education Department has issued a circular to all colleges that science students should not dissect the animals and living beings to study anatomy.
